在Python中,可以使用set()函数来快速去除列表、元组或其他可迭代对象中的重复元素。示例如下:
my_list = [1, 2, 3, 1, 2, 4, 5] unique_list = set(my_list) print(list(unique_list)) # 输出 [1, 2, 3, 4, 5]
在上面的示例中,使用set()函数将my_list转换为一个集合,集合会自动去除重复的元素。最后使用list()函数将集合转换回列表并打印出来。
在Python中,可以使用set()函数来快速去除列表、元组或其他可迭代对象中的重复元素。示例如下:
my_list = [1, 2, 3, 1, 2, 4, 5] unique_list = set(my_list) print(list(unique_list)) # 输出 [1, 2, 3, 4, 5]
在上面的示例中,使用set()函数将my_list转换为一个集合,集合会自动去除重复的元素。最后使用list()函数将集合转换回列表并打印出来。
unstack和stack是pandas库中的两个函数,用于在DataFrame中对数据进行重塑操作。
stack函数用于将数据的列索引旋转为行索引,即将数据从宽格式转换为长格式...
Python的unstack函数可以提高效率,特别是在处理多层级的数据结构时。通过unstack函数,可以将多层级的索引转换为列,使数据更容易理解和操作。这样可以简化数据...
Unstack函数用于将堆叠的数据重新组织为DataFrame形式,将最内层的行索引转换为列索引。
在使用unstack函数时,需要确保数据已经被堆叠,即存在多层索引。<...
在Python中,unstack函数用于将多层索引的DataFrame或Series对象中的某一层索引转换为列索引。unstack函数的用法如下:
# 创建一个多层索引的DataFrame对象...
在Python中,set是一个无序且唯一的集合数据类型。可以使用以下方法来创建和操作set: 创建一个空的set: my_set = set() 使用大括号{}来创建一个包含元素的set:...
SpringBoot的main方法可以支持多环境配置,主要通过使用SpringApplication和@SpringBootApplication注解来实现。下面是一个示例代码:
import org.springfr...
在Java中,封装是面向对象编程的重要概念,可以通过类和接口来进行封装。 封装类:
封装类是通过将类的属性(成员变量)私有化,然后提供公共的方法(成员方...
封装在Java中可以增强代码复用。通过封装,可以将代码逻辑和数据隐藏在类的内部,只暴露给外部需要调用的接口。这样可以提高代码的可维护性和重用性,减少代码的...